I am Brother Carmel Muscat, a Salesian, who has been working in the mission here in India for the past 57 years. I wish to thank heartily the Mission Fund for the generous donation of US$1,578.48 which it was pleased to send me for our mission.
This money will be used to provide clean drinking water to a remote village where the inhabitants have to go far to collect it from some natural stream. By means of this project, we try to alleviate some of the hardships these people suffer as they feel forgotten by society.
The shortage of clean drinking water often brings disease which many times can cause death especially among the children. In such villages, medical assistance is also lacking. So when we go visiting them, we have to carry with us a good amount of medicine for the common diseases prevailing in the areas. Many a time we also have to reach some patients in a serious condition to hospital which may not be very near! These are a few of the social work issues we carry out in our vast mission.
